About Rising Sun, MD
Rising Sun is a small town located in Maryland with a population of 2,756 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$85,750 per year, which is 14% above the national median of $75,149. The median age of 32.5 years is notably younger the US median age of 38.9 years, indicating a younger, often more dynamic population base.
Housing Market Overview
The housing market in Rising Sun features a median home value of $289,200, which is 18% above the national median of $244,900. This positions Rising Sun in a moderately priced market relative to the rest of the country. Median monthly rent is $1,183, 2% above the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 1,094 total housing units, 58% are owner-occupied (579 units) and 42% are renter-occupied (424 units). The balanced mix of owners and renters indicates a diverse housing market.
Economy & Employment
The local economy in Rising Sun shows an unemployment rate of 5.5%, which is near the national rate of 3.7%. The poverty rate stands at 9.1%, below the national average of 12.4%, reflecting generally favorable economic conditions. Workers in Rising Sun have an average one-way commute time of 29.8 minutes.

Cost of Living in Rising Sun, MD
Compared to national averages, Rising Sun has a median household income of $85,750 (14% above the national median of $75,149). Home values average $289,200, which is 18% above the national median. Monthly rent at $1,183 is 2% above the US average of $1,163. Within Maryland, Rising Sun's income is 21% below the state average of $107,956, and home values are 28% below the state median of $402,447.
